Wanda Williams

Wanda Williams, of Hope Mills, NC, passed away at home on December 31, 2010. She was 62.
She was born in Rutherfordton, NC, to William T. Pruitt and the late Bernice O. Mitchem Pruitt.
She moved with her family to Maryland in 1950 where she attended school. After High School (Class of 1966), she moved back to North Carolina. Within a few years, she moved back to Havre de Grace, where she worked on Aberdeen Proving Ground and then at Susquehanna Metal Box Company for 15 years. She fell in love with Mark Williams, and they were married in 1990. He was a career serviceman and they lived in several places, including Washington State, Germany, New Jersey and Aberdeen Proving Ground. After his retirement, they moved back to North Carolina. Wanda was devoted to her family, was a loving mother, and a caring friend to all.
